Abstract

The utility model designs two kinds of charging interfaces capable of charging a battery and a cell phone directly in a wall supply socket board of a universal specification. The charging interfaces are a battery charging base and a USB charging port. Both of the battery charging base and the USB charging port are provided with micro-type touch switches. The micro-type touch switches are connected between an AC (110V/220V) power source and a voltage-reducing rectifying charging circuit in the wall supply socket board in a bridging manner, and realizes an effect of switching on and off AC (110V/220V) power source. When the two charging interfaces are used for charging, the micro-type touch switches are in a closed state. When the two charging interfaces are not used for charging, the micro-type touch switches are in an open state, thereby removing voltage on the voltage-reducing rectifying charging circuit completely and eliminating current loss. Therefore, the wall supply socket board capable of charging universally is safe and reliable. By using the wall supply socket board capable of charging universally, an AC/DC charger is not needed to use any more. Therefore, convenience is made for a user of mobile electronic devices such as cell phones and the like. And the resource is saved, thereby realizing low-carbon environment protection.
